An ICCP rectifier consists of numerous components that cooperate to shield the metal surface. The parts typically consist of an anode (typically made from a strong metal like titanium), a reference electrode that determines how much electricity is traveling through the metal, and a control box which regulates this electrical impulse. These objects together guarantee a smooth and operational system.
